Assembly elections – time for freebies

The states of Assam, West Bengal, Tamil Nadu and Kerala and the UT of Puducherry go for polls in April. Though the election dates were announced by the EC only on 26 February, the campaign had started months ahead, especially in Tamil Nadu and West Bengal. The governments have also been coming out with massive advertisements in the media, projecting the achievements of the parties in power and also with liberal sops for vast sections of voters.
